Nottingham Forest midfielder Lingard: No-one told me at Man Utd why I wasn't playing

Nottingham Forest star Jesse Lingard has taken a swipe at Manchester United and his former boss Ole Gunnar Solskjaer.

The winger, who has not been a regular for Forest after signing on a free transfer this summer, felt he was not treated honestly at United.

Lingard, who was at United since his youth team days, felt that he was often told he would play, but then would not get the chances he believed were owed to him.

“I don't know why I wasn't playing. I don't know what the problem was, whether it was politics or whatever," he told The Telegraph.

“I still haven't got an answer to this day. I didn't even ask.

"I'd rather that someone out of respect for me being there that long told me 'this is why you're not playing', but I never got that. It was false promises.

“I was training hard and I was sharp, I was ready to play them games.

“When you're working hard in training and don't play at the end of it, it's very frustrating."
